Abstract:用TEM、金相和X射線衍射研究了Ti_3Al-Nb-Mo-V-Er合金熱等靜壓材料中的顯微組織和微相結(jié)構(gòu)。在兩相區(qū)熱等靜壓,材料主要由較粗大的等軸狀的α_2晶粒組成,在α_2相的三叉晶界處有少量β相存在,隨著熱等靜壓溫度升高,β相區(qū)明顯增加,不僅在α_2晶界上有β相存在,在一些區(qū)域還可觀察到等軸狀的β相域團。熱等靜壓后的冷卻過程中,β相分解生成α+β混合組織;α_2相將有相分離反應(yīng)出現(xiàn)α_2→α_2+O(斜方相)轉(zhuǎn)變,α_2+O相混合體呈細小的片狀排列,分布在α_2晶粒四周的約0.3μm厚的層內(nèi)。

Abstract:The seguegation in the discs of Ti-17 alloy was studied by optical microscopy and scanning electron microscopy. The nonuniform microstructure in the discs has suggested the nonuniformity of the alloy composition. The unusual light point or block found in the disc are segregation, which are rich titanium, rich molybdenum or higher chromium and zirconium. These defects result from VAR process, which relates to the size of titanium sponge and alloying elements before melting.

Abstract:用金相、掃描電鏡和X射線衍射研究了6種不同Al含量Ti-Al二元合金鑄態(tài)和退火態(tài)的組織結(jié)構(gòu)和相組成的特征和變化。從結(jié)晶動力學(xué)的觀點,分析了合金的結(jié)晶凝固過程。采用三點彎曲方法研究了合金的抗彎性能同Al含量的關(guān)系。結(jié)果表明,Al含量為34 wt%,經(jīng)1100℃/30 h退火的合金抗彎性能最好,Al含量偏離34wt%,都對合金的力學(xué)性能不利。

Abstract:介紹了以硫脲為顯色劑測定Ti-Ru-Ni合金中Ru的光度法,對釕和硫脲顯色反應(yīng)的最佳條件進行了試驗和選擇。結(jié)果表明,共存的鈦和鎳不干擾釕的測定,所制定方法的加料回收率為96%—102%,相對標(biāo)準(zhǔn)偏差為1.5%,測定范圍為0.01%—1.00%,且操作簡單,準(zhǔn)確可靠,穩(wěn)定性好。
